How do you properly beach a pontoon boat?

To properly beach a pontoon boat, approach the shore slowly and at a shallow angle. Turn off the engine and allow the boat to gently glide onto the beach. Use the anchor to secure the boat in place and ensure it is not too close to the shore to avoid damage. Be mindful of the water depth and any obstacles when beaching the pontoon boat.
